About Abloom Bush Lodge & Spa Retreat
In the beauty of an undiscovered bush valley you can find the 5 star equivalent Abloom Bush Lodge & Spa Retreat. Just outside of the world famous but small historical town of Cullinan, 30 min east of Pretoria, Carmen and Lowie run their unique and exclusive boutique hotel.
Abloom offers only 4 luxurious suites, build as romantic standalone thatched chalets. All suites are eco-friendly and magnificently designed, build and decorated by Lowie himself and you will be short of eyes to absorb all the creative, stylish and elegant details he has given the lodge. A sense of peace and tranquillity greets you on arrival as the dedicated owners, their 5 dogs and 6 horses welcome you with their gracious hospitality to a luxurious but relaxed and informal farm.
Abloom is centrally located between OR Tambo International Airport of Johannesburg and the Kruger National Park.
ACCOMODATION All 4 suites are luxurious, beautifully decorated and tranquil and offer 100% privacy, a hot plunge pool – heated to 36 degrees -, outside shower with warm & cold water and outside fire place/bbq on the secluded outside deck. The elegant standalone chalets all have a small but fully equipped kitchen, fire place, lounge suite, dtsv, flat screen tv, romantic candle lit bath, double shower and his and her basin. The extra length king size bed is made with the freshest white linen, old fashioned home washed and sun dried, offers a variety of pillows and is decorated with fresh flowers and bush leaves upon arrival! Abloom offers a choice between 3x Executive Suite – sleeping two and 1x Presidential Suite – sleeping two. The Presidential Suite is more luxurious, has a larger deck and the superior view.
WELLNESS Carmen runs their award winning, exclusive wellness centre, where truly unique treatments and romantic full day spa packages are on the menu. All treatments are done in-suite on your private deck with stunning views of the bush. An experience you will not want to miss. Carmen mixes her own massage oils and uses the beautiful world renowned products of Theravine, a 100% South African eco-friendly product. Pre-booking is advised.
KITCHEN Abloom does not have a restaurant but does offer exquisite meals for the connoisseurs! Dining at Abloom is a spectacular experience. Lowie serves his 3 course gourmet meals in your suite where the table has been set under the breath taking African star lit sky. All meals are prepared with the freshest local products which inspire Lowie to design and prepare a unique set menu that may differ daily, al subject to the available ingredients and Lowie’s creative mood!
ECO FRIENDLY Abloom looks after the planet. All products used in the suites and the spa are produced in South Africa and are eco-friendly. The spa doesn’t use disposables and our water is of a good quality so we invite you to drink directly from the tap instead of the bottle! In our kitchen we pride ourselves to use as much organic ingredients as possible. When building our suites we used local and recycled materials, eco-friendly cement, rocks from the farm en local builders. We save up to 10% electricity by using laptops instead of desktops and our dream is to one day go off the grid completely!
CULLINAN: In 1902, Sir Thomas Cullinan found a diamond pipe, and by 1904 semidetached houses were built for mine workers. The town was therefore named after Sir Cullinan. On 25 June 1905, the small town made its way into history with the discovery of the legendary Cullinan Diamond. Frederick Wells, who worked for the Premier Diamond Mining Company as a surface manager, made the magnificent find that has remained the biggest diamond ever found in the world.
The Cullinan Diamond weighed 621.2 grams (or 3 106 carats) and was approximately 10 centimeters in length. The Transvaal government bought the diamond and gave it to King Edward VII, as a birthday gift. In 1908, the diamond was cut in half and the biggest piece can still be viewed today, as it is set in a scepter that forms part of the Crown Jewels of Britain.
Amongst the attractions in Cullinan, visitors will still be able to see the semidetached houses built in 1904, visit the graves of the Italian POWs who perished here during the Second World War or admire the beautiful stone church that was designed by Sir Herbert Baker. One of the most popular activities in town is the tour of the Cullinan Diamond Mine. They are still the leaders in producing some of the best quality gems in the world, and together with a surface tour, visitors will be able to see the mine shaft, the diamond and replica display room, underground tunnel models and the hoist room. After exploring how these precious stones are mined, visitors are invited to the Cullinan Diamond Mine Market, where they can see diamonds being cut and are able to purchase diamonds and jewelry.
